China Beijing Beijing Alibaba Cloud
Websites on 101.200.85.239
- Domain names that have been bound:
- 2025-01-05-----2025-11-19dahainewenergy.cn
- 2023-03-29-----2025-09-25www.meishizhengji.com
- 2025-05-15-----2025-09-23tnwkk.com
- 2021-09-02-----2025-07-02meishizhengji.com
- 2025-02-16-----2025-02-16meikawheel.com
- 2023-08-07-----2023-08-24bloompic.com
- website server lookup history
- 1887.com
- www.qq4k.com
- 981.net
- bao136.com
- 9800tk.com
- www.duolipos.com
- jc111.cc
- s1906.com
- www3700.com
- www.kwq3.com
- 555ty.com
- 485ff.com
- qipaiinfo.com
- zc66.vip
- zhujib.com
- www.haose010.com
- hty6.mengyulou.com
- www.kiloway.com
- hk161.com
- km48.com
- hosting ip address lookup history
- 54.192.74.91
- 221.229.204.185
- 103.83.45.175
- 43.252.160.81
- 23.219.155.63
- 175.27.242.136
- 155.159.27.161
- 128.14.189.83
- 104.21.238.30
- 122.114.237.38
- 119.62.71.102
- 39.96.200.151
- 156.251.249.17
- 38.239.14.248
- 160.124.56.252
- 108.156.24.131
- 123.6.40.140
- 8.210.111.86
- 65.52.169.77
- 38.31.183.214
